Why User Account Provisioning Creates a Better Working Environment for Employees

User account provisioning is not just a routine IT task; it’s a cornerstone of an effective, secure, and productive workplace. By ensuring that employees have timely access to the tools and resources they need, user account provisioning plays a crucial role in enhancing the overall working environment. Here’s how this process contributes to a better workplace for employees:

Streamlined Onboarding

One of the most immediate benefits of efficient user account provisioning is its impact on onboarding new employees. When a new hire joins an organization, they need swift access to various systems, applications, and data to become productive quickly. A well-managed provisioning system ensures that these accounts are set up promptly and accurately, minimizing the frustration of waiting for necessary access. This smooth onboarding experience not only helps new employees start their roles without unnecessary delays but also sets a positive tone for their entire tenure with the company.

Enhanced Productivity

User provisioning is directly linked to employee productivity. When accounts and permissions are provisioned efficiently, employees can dive into their work without being bogged down by technical issues or delays. For instance, if a project team needs access to a specific software tool or collaborative platform, having these accounts set up in advance allows them to hit the ground running. By removing barriers to access, employees can focus on their tasks and contribute effectively from day one, fostering a more dynamic and efficient work environment.

Improved Security and Compliance

In a digital age where security breaches and compliance issues are increasingly prevalent, user account provisioning is crucial for maintaining robust security protocols. Proper provisioning ensures that employees have the appropriate levels of access based on their roles, thereby reducing the risk of unauthorized access to sensitive information. Moreover, it helps enforce compliance with regulatory requirements by ensuring that access controls are consistently applied and audited. This structured approach to managing user accounts helps protect the organization’s assets while providing employees with the peace of mind that their work environment is secure.

Reduced Administrative Burden

An automated user account provisioning system significantly reduces the administrative burden on IT staff. By streamlining the process of creating, updating, and deactivating user accounts, IT teams can focus on more strategic tasks rather than being bogged down by manual account management. This efficiency not only enhances the overall productivity of the IT department but also ensures that user accounts are managed consistently and accurately. Employees benefit from a more reliable IT support structure, as administrative tasks are handled swiftly and effectively.

Greater Flexibility and Scalability

As organizations grow or shift focus, user account provisioning systems provide the flexibility and scalability needed to adapt to changing requirements. Whether integrating new applications, scaling up user accounts, or adjusting access levels based on evolving roles, an efficient provisioning system can accommodate these changes seamlessly. This adaptability ensures that employees continue to have the right tools and access levels needed for their current responsibilities, supporting a more agile and responsive work environment.

Boosted Employee Satisfaction

Ultimately, the effectiveness of user account provisioning has a direct impact on employee satisfaction. By ensuring that employees have timely access to necessary resources, experience fewer disruptions, and work in a secure environment, organizations can foster a more positive and engaging workplace. Employees who feel supported by their IT infrastructure are more likely to be engaged, motivated, and satisfied with their roles, contributing to higher retention rates and overall workplace morale.
